My friend receive a job offer stating that he'll work for finance/audit department but the job title is logitic officer! I dont see any relation.And plus what does it mean the expression " your salary package is mouth watering"

Title usually don't mean anything except to those within the company.
Remember that a salary package includes pay wages. insurance, retirement options, vacation leave, sick leave, paid holidays. All of these things have a dollar value to the company and they consider it all in regarding how much an employee is worth to the company.

Generally speaking ~ job titles fit the organizational expectation of performance from their perspective . . . they mean little in the over all sense of things.
A mouth watering salary is generally speaking the idea that the salary is quite high and well paid. Again, that's from the perspective of the speaker too. Hopefully, for your friend, the salary is high in the industry on a comparative level.
